Become a trusted and valued business partner

In the dynamic landscape of modern business, the role of finance professionals is rapidly evolving. No longer confined to traditional number-crunching, today's finance experts are expected to be strategic partners, influential in shaping the future of their organizations.

Global trends and changing organizational environments drive finance to be more strategic and proactive - to move beyond reporting on results to helping business units achieve results.

During this session, we will dive into essential skills for finance professionals, such as:

  • Building effective stakeholder relationships
  • Developing acute business acumen
  • Enhancing strategic thinking and problem-solving abilities

    This webcast will provide attendees with a roadmap to becoming a trusted and valued business partner.
